1. 程式人生 > >springboot 簡單開發例項

springboot 簡單開發例項

springboot 開發其實是一個全新的開發模式,它可以通過註解的方式進行我們專案的開發,不需要我們進行比如web.xml及相關框架applicationcontext.xml等檔案的配置,而是自動的進行配置啟動為一體的簡潔開發模式。話不多說首先一個小例子。

1.springboot基本環境

1)需要安裝我們maven工具,然後搭建我們的私服配置

2)在myeclipse安裝maven外掛

2.建立一個maven工程


直接按照建立maven安裝嚮導進行建立:注意建立時我一般是用maven簡單模式嚮導。


3.建立好maven工程之後,然後配置我們pom檔案,在這裡配置我們springboot的基本jar,spring-boot-starter-parent,

spring-boot-starter-web,作用如下:



ok,現在我們springboot簡單環境已經完成,注意由於依賴於maven管理,所以我們加入外掛或者jar引用時要updtae.如建立好的springboot專案:


編寫簡單實現:


編寫好之後,執行我們的main函式,啟動服務。服務啟動好之後輸入我們的請求:


請求響應結果如上圖,是不是整個的流程非常的簡單,沒有繁瑣的框架及工程環境,伺服器配置,而是通過我們maven配置springboot的支援後就可以執行。這裡簡單的執行流程就是,我們通過配置springboot支援之後,maven工具幫我們進行關聯jar匯入,如下:


我們通過呼叫SpringApplication.run這個入口進行我們的專案啟動,在SpringApplication中初始化此物件時其實中間做了很多的事情,獲取spring工廠類載入所需一些配置



springboot通過這些配置然後呼叫相應的自動註解配置類進行類的獲取及初始化,然後整個工程就會串聯起來。